The UMD22N FHA is a dual digital transistor device designed for efficient switching applications in inverter, interface, and driver circuits. It features independent transistor elements that eliminate interference, reducing mounting costs and space. The device is suitable for automated mounting with UMT3 machines and complies with AEC-Q101 standards, ensuring reliability suitable for automotive and industrial use. Its parameters include collector-emitter voltage of 50V, collector and input currents of 100mA, and power dissipation up to 150mW, making it ideal for compact, high-performance electronic circuits requiring dual transistor configurations.
